DEV: Remove deprecated PostsController#all_reply_ids (#24128)

The PostsController#all_reply_ids was deprecated and marked for removal in 3.0. This PR removes the controller action and the route.
This commit is contained in:
Ted Johansson 2023-10-27 12:40:49 +08:00 committed by GitHub
parent 5bd92dd252
commit 66084b3ce8
No known key found for this signature in database
GPG Key ID: 4AEE18F83AFDEB23
2 changed files with 0 additions and 8 deletions

View File

@ -310,13 +310,6 @@ class PostsController < ApplicationController
render json: post.reply_ids(guardian).to_json render json: post.reply_ids(guardian).to_json
end end
def all_reply_ids
Discourse.deprecate("/posts/:id/reply-ids/all is deprecated.", drop_from: "3.0")
post = find_post_from_params
render json: post.reply_ids(guardian, only_replies_to_single_post: false).to_json
end
def destroy def destroy
post = find_post_from_params post = find_post_from_params
force_destroy = ActiveModel::Type::Boolean.new.cast(params[:force_destroy]) force_destroy = ActiveModel::Type::Boolean.new.cast(params[:force_destroy])

View File

@ -1025,7 +1025,6 @@ Discourse::Application.routes.draw do
get "posts/by-date/:topic_id/:date" => "posts#by_date" get "posts/by-date/:topic_id/:date" => "posts#by_date"
get "posts/:id/reply-history" => "posts#reply_history" get "posts/:id/reply-history" => "posts#reply_history"
get "posts/:id/reply-ids" => "posts#reply_ids" get "posts/:id/reply-ids" => "posts#reply_ids"
get "posts/:id/reply-ids/all" => "posts#all_reply_ids"
get "posts/:username/deleted" => "posts#deleted_posts", get "posts/:username/deleted" => "posts#deleted_posts",
:constraints => { :constraints => {
username: RouteFormat.username, username: RouteFormat.username,